Professional information
Dr Trimble qualified in Medicine in Dublin, with postgraduate and specialist training in Dublin, London and Edinburgh.
He has been a Consultant specialist in gastroenterology since 1995, working initially in Fife and now at the Royal Infirmary of Edinburgh and The Edinburgh Clinic.
He has a wide experience in general Gastroenterology including the management of inflammatory bowel disease, acid/peptic disease, and GI malignancy, and specialist expertise in diagnostic and therapeutic upper GI endoscopy, colonoscopy and enteroscopy.
He has a subspecialty interest in functional gut disorders and the role of the gut nervous system in GI disease, including expertise in oesophageal physiology techniques.
He is a member of the British Society of Gastroenterology, and the clinical lead for endoscopy and the oesophageal lab at the Royal Infirmary of Edinburgh.
